I remove the fuel fill cover and there was about 30lbs or dirts underneat so cleaned it out and foam injected to fill the gap to prevent dirt from goin in.


The original NA engine was good but it has over 211,000 miles. Mostly highway, but that's what they all say. I did not even try to start the car with the original engine, I just pulled out the decide to put A TT and sold it for $200.


Twin Turbo Engine from a donor car. But before I put in I took everying apart and clean, clean and clean, and replace timing belts and water pump all the 120k stuff, bearings and rebuild the whole bottom end. Tighen and RTV everything to prevent leaks later on. This build was going to be a Budget build nothing too crazy but reliable as a daily driver. Rebuild it myself. Shooting for 15psi 400HP for stock turbos and mild mods. Pretty much a new engine.


Painted wiith Hi temp ceramic paint and engine enamel and chemical resistant clear coat used on rims. Blue aluminum light weight crank pulley and powder coated stock pulleys. Heat wrap the turbo intake tubes.


Thermal Wrap the Intake Tubing, Cherry paint with flakes on most of the Tubing. and Ground wire kit.


HKS Hiper Exhaust full catback, stainess steel test pipes and stainless steel downpipes.
Test pipes. No cats. More flow.

Used 13 row oil from a MGB Sprite. Works great last long time...FMIC ntercooler 3 row with Greddy couplers.




One Piece radiator cooling plate from Mega Z.net, AB PLUG replica stainless steel strut bar $200, Hardpipes from with real HKS BOV together and I tested to 50PSI and held.
Adjustable fuel regulator set at 38psi stock to 65 under boost.
